Általános információ

Pozíció
Full-stack Developer (Java + Angular) | Poland | BDS
Munka típusa
Teljes munkaidős pozíció
Város
Gdańsk, Krakkó, Łódź, Poznań, Varsó, Wrocław
Ország
Lengyelország
Üzletág
Business Delivery Solutions
Csapat
Deloitte Digital
Érdeklődési terület
Consulting
Munkavégzés
Hibrid (irodai és otthoni munkavégzés)

Pozícióleírás és elvárások

Who we are looking for




We are looking for an experienced and passionate Full-stack Developer (Java, Angular) who is ready to join an international team. You will accompany global clients in their digital transformation and contribute to both backend and frontend development.


Requirements

1. Education & Experience

  • Minimum 2 years of experience in backend/API and frontend development.
  • Proven work in Agile teams (Scrum or Kanban).

2. Technical Skills

  • Backend: Java, Spring Framework, RESTful APIs.
  • Frontend: Angular, TypeScript, HTML5, CSS3, RxJS.
  • Cloud & Infrastructure: AWS Lambda (serverless), API Gateway, DynamoDB, RedHat.
  • Build & Tools: Maven, Gradle, Lombok, Swagger/OpenAPI, JUnit, Docker, CI/CD.
  • Databases: SQL, NoSQL (e.g., DynamoDB).
  • Version Control & Collaboration: Git, Jira, Confluence.
  • Code Quality: GitHub Actions, SonarQube, ESLint.
  • Strong experience writing testable, scalable, and reliable code with high test coverage.

3. Soft Skills & Analytical Thinking

  • Ability to understand and refine technical/business requirements.
  • Strong documentation and research skills.
  • Comfortable resolving technical challenges such as merging, refactoring, and debugging.

4. Communication & Workstyle

  • Fluent English and Polish communication (all meetings held in English).
  • Capable of presenting work during review sessions.
  • Work collaboratively in an international setup (Canada, Europe).
  • Preferred working window: 14:00–18:00 CET, with flexibility.

Your future role
  • Design and implement backend logic and APIs using Java and Spring.
  • Build and maintain scalable, serverless microservices with AWS Lambda and API Gateway.
  • Develop modern, responsive frontend applications with Angular and TypeScript.
  • Ensure smooth integration between frontend and backend services.
  • Use Maven/Gradle for dependency management and Docker for local development and deployment pipelines.
  • Write high-quality, testable code (JUnit, Angular unit tests) with thorough documentation (Swagger/OpenAPI).
  • Ensure all changes are CI/CD integrated via GitHub Actions and follow quality standards (SonarQube, ESLint).
  • Participate in daily Agile rituals and coordinate with stakeholders when needed.

What we offer

  • Competitive salary on a B2B contract
  • Option to work remotely or in a modern office
  • Opportunities for training and professional development
  • Work in an inspiring and supportive team

Selection process

What you only must do is to take the first step – press the apply button and send us your CV, go through all the stages of the recruitment process:

  •  Apply, followed by HR screening
  • Technical interview with our managers

Then, last thing to do will be to sign a contract with us. Deloitte is simply your best choice.

About Deloitte
Deloitte brings together variety of talents, experience, industries and services we deliver in over 150 countries in the world. Joining our team can be a great career-jumpstart or become an excellent development opportunity. The choice in taking the first step is yours - apply, meet us and see for yourself. Deloitte is your best choice!

#LI-SG1